Webb15 okt. 2024 · Phoebe Plummer, 21, and Anna Holland, 20, threw two tins of soup on the masterpiece at the National Gallery this morning before gluing themselves to the wall. Plummer, a University of Manchester graduate from London, has been involved in several major Just Stop Oil Demonstrations, including gluing herself to the road to stop traffic.
